Cisco to Design Infrastructure Network for King Abdullah Economic City


Highlights KAEC's Evolution as the World's First 'Smart City' and Cisco's Ability to Offer Complete Solutions and New Revenue Streams

Emaar, The Economic City (Emaar.E.C), the Tadawul-listed company developing King Abdullah Economic City (KAEC), has appointed Cisco (NASDAQ: CSCO) to undertake the design of the network infrastructure and connected city services of KAEC.

This appointment showcases KAEC's evolution as the world's first 'Smart City' and highlights Cisco's key role in working with Emaar.E.C to meet its objective. Cisco will offer consultancy and advisory services for KAEC and identify networking requirements for infrastructure-related services within the mega-project.
